Recruiting Director jobs in Santa Cruz, CA

Recruiting Director plans, develops, and directs processes to attract, evaluate, and refer candidates for open positions through recruiting website, employee referrals, on-site recruiting and other sourcing methods. Develops and enhances and organization's recruiting program, policies, and procedures. Being a Recruiting Director executes a strategy to position the organization as a preferred employer. Evaluates and communicates key metrics to develop appropriate recruitment strategies and ensure positions are filled efficiently and effectively. Additionally, Recruiting Director maintains relationships with schools, advertisement, and recruitment agencies. Oversees the recruitment for senior level and executive positions.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to top management. The Recruiting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Recruiting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. Recruiting Manager
  • Universal Audio, Inc
  • Scotts, CA FULL_TIME
  • Job Description

    With focus on DE&I, the Recruiting Manager reports to the Director of HR, provides leadership, support, advocacy, and vision to support hiring managers with their staffing goals. The Recruiting Manager will also be responsible for full-cycle recruitment for all talent acquisition.

     

    Responsibilities

    • Partner with the Director of HR to develop new strategies and programs to attract candidates.
    • Manage any internal or external recruiters or agencies related to recruiting and hiring.
    • Partner with Director of HR and HR Manager facilitate the execution of the organization’s human resource and talent strategy particularly as it relates to current and future talent needs, recruiting, retention, and succession planning.
    • Provides support and guidance to UA managers and other staff specific to compensation, succession plans, and comparable offers for new hires and current employees.
    • Responsible for accuracy, maintenance, and upkeep of all electronic and physical recruitment files, staying mindful or any global general data protection regulations.
    • Assist Director of HR with compensation structure to ensure budgeting and hiring is coordinated with the company’s compensation philosophy and communicate as needed with hiring managers.
    • Responsible for management of hiring pipeline and budget upkeep specific to headcount planning.
    • Champion the UA’s efforts to improve our diversity, equity and inclusion (DE&I) through participation in diverse organizations to source candidates from all walks of life and backgrounds.
    • Maintains comp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ices specific to recruiting activities.
    • Maintains knowledge of trends, best practices, regulatory changes, and new technologies in human resources talent acquisition.
    • Performs other duties as assigned.

     

    Experience/Qualifications

    •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, and/or equivalent experience
    • Minimum of five years of recruiting experience; strong technical recruiting experience preferred.
    • Thorough understanding of recruiting methods and best practices, as well as applicable policies and feder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ations.
    • Excellent verbal and written communication and interpersonal skills
    • Self-motivated with exc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
    • Ability to operate in a fast-paced, high-energy environment and maintain strong, effective partner relationships. 
    • Proficient with Greenhouse, Microsoft Office Suite, Google Suite or related software

     

    Physical Requirements

    • Prolonged periods of sitting at a desk and working on a computer.
    • Must be able to lift 20 pounds at times.

Santa Cruz (/ˈsæntə ˈkruːz/, Spanish: Holy Cross) is the county seat and largest city of Santa Cruz County, California. As of 2013 the U.S. Census Bureau estimated Santa Cruz's population at 62,864. Situated on the northern edge of Monterey Bay, about 32 mi (51 km) south of San Jose and 75 mi (120 km) south of San Francisco, the city is part of the 12-county San Jose-San Francisco-Oakland Combined Statistical Area.
